Context: Ardenfell line margins slipped three points over two quarters. Drivers: input steel costs, aggressive discounting at the Westmoor branch, and a stale price book. Proposal: uplift list prices four percent, tighten discount authority to regional level, sunset the two lowest-margin SKUs. Risk: volume loss at Halverton accounts, estimated under two percent. Decision requested at Thursday's review. Modelling assumptions are in the appendix pack. The commercial reasoning leadership wants kept close is noted directly below.

board note of tajop-yajof: The finance team signed off on a budget of $77.6 million for Project Pramir.

## Local Setup

Before the weekly sync demo, clone the Gatewick turnstile-counter repo and install dependencies with `make bootstrap`. The counter service expects a running Postgres instance seeded via `scripts/seed_gates.sql`, which loads the Harrowfield Stadium gate layout. Run migrations with `make migrate` and confirm all twelve gate rows appear before starting the poller. Note that the poller retries every two seconds if the database is unreachable. Point the service at the shared dev database using the connection string below.

database URL for bahop-yagep: mssql://sildor_svc:35ha7jz@db-fb6d.nelvrodyn.example:5432/casath

Quick heads-up on Pinwheel UI versioning: we cut a minor release every sprint, and anything touching component props needs a changeset file in the PR. No changeset, no merge — the bot will nag you. Majors are rare and go through the design council first. The full policy, with examples of what counts as breaking, lives on the internal page below.

wiki page, bahip-yahip: https://grafana.qirvanlabs.corp/browse/display/projects/cc3a1b9dbfc9

### Step 3: Turn on the dedupe matcher

Alright, the fun part. Now that the Tidepool customer records are migrated, enable the Knitley matcher so duplicates start getting merged. Run it in dry-run mode first — it'll log proposed merges without touching anything, which is great for sanity-checking. Expect a big backlog on the first pass; that's normal, it chews through years of records. Once the dry-run output looks sane, flip it to live mode. The matcher reads the following settings at startup.

config for hahag-tajep:
WENWYN_PIN=1237
WENWYN_METRICS_HOST=metrics.wenwyn.qorvellabs.corp
WENWYN_LOG_LEVEL=info
WENWYN_TENANT=novath